Facebook advertising is an incredibly effective way to reach new audiences and drive conversions. However, creating winning Facebook ads isn't as easy as writing a quick ad copy and calling it a day. It requires a well-considered approach, plenty of optimization, and a deep understanding of your target audience. Here are our top tips for creating Facebook ads that drive results.
Make Use of Facebook's Advanced Targeting Capabilities

Facebook's unparalleled targeting capabilities allow businesses to reach the users who matter most to their business. However, many marketers don't take advantage of the full range of targeting options available. Rather than going for a broad approach, focus on getting your products or services in front of the people who need them most. Facebook's targeting options include demographic, custom, and lookalike audiences. You can also use retargeting ads to target users who have interacted with your page or website. Each option can be useful, depending on your audience.
Use Eye-catching Images
Facebook is a visual platform, and the most important part of your ad is the image. While well-crafted copy is essential, if your image doesn't capture a user's attention, you won't get any clicks. Avoid low-quality images, generic stock photography, or any images you don't have the rights to use. Instead, create your own images, buy them, or use ones with a Creative Commons license. Use images of people, preferably their faces, that resemble your target audience. Clear, readable typography can also attract clicks, and bright colors will help your ad stand out.
Craft Killer Copy

After seeing your image, users will read your ad text. Here, you can sell them on your product or service and earn their click. Despite the 40-character headline and 125-character body text limits, you can still use the AIDA formula. Attention: Draw users into the ad with an attention-grabbing headline. Interest: Get the user interested in your product by briefly describing its most important benefit. Desire: Create an immediate desire for your product with a discount, free trial, or limited-time offer. Action: End the ad with a call to action.
Test and Optimize Your Ads

To create high-performing Facebook ads, you need to continually test and optimize them. Use different ad sets to experiment with your copy, images, and targeting to find the best approach. Each campaign should have at least three ads with the same interest targets. Using a small number of ads will allow you to gather data on each one. Delete the ads with the lowest click-through rates (CTR) and create new versions of the ones with the best CTRs. The average CTR for Facebook advertising across all industries is 0.89 percent, so keep working on your images and copy to surpass this number.
Leverage Video Ads
Video ads are a powerful way to engage users and communicate your brand's message. They are especially effective on Facebook since users are more likely to watch a video than read a block of text. You can use video ads to show off your products, provide a behind-the-scenes look at your business, or promote a specific event or sale. Keep your videos short, visually appealing, and engaging to keep users' attention.
